9 cm² 25 cm² what is the similarity ratio?

The theorem says that:

If two figures are simmilar and the scale of similarity is k then the ratio of areas of those figures is k2.

In this question we know that the figures are simmilar and we have the areas given, so we can calculate the similarity ratio. From the theorem we know that

k2=259

If we solve this equation we find that the scale of similarity is:

k=53
